Babies are here. They arrived last night at 11:26pm via emergency c/s. I dont feel so bad about it really. By the time I got to the hospital I was contracting every 3-4 minutes. And wow were they intense. I was 100% effaced and 2cm dilated. I was shocked and elated and in alot of pain. I was managing alright for awhile but I did end up choosing to get my epidural when I could no longer relax through them, even with my hypnobabies playing.

 

Thats when everything went crazy. The epidural took my BP so low so fast that I nearly passed out. Which made the little miss's heartrate drop into the 50s and 60s and stay there. The OB was in with me (not mine but she was my 2nd choice) while this was going on and I asked her what the hell she was waiting for. So I signed consent forms and we went into the OR.

 

OB was really great. And all in all, the surgery wasnt traumatic at all. They didnt tie my arms, they let me see them come out, they talked me through everything. It went well. When she made the incision on my uterus, little man immediately stuck his butt through it so he was born first. Both came out crying and pink. Little man didnt get the benefit that little girl did (being squeezed the the birth canal) so after about 10 minutes he started having some breathing troubles and went to the NICU. My little missy though, perfect as an angel went to newborn nursery.

 

She is alittle bit lazy about latching but is trying very hard to get the hang of it. I am actually headed out now to nurse little man for the first time. Hes been in IVs since he went to the NICU but is screaming his head off now and is keeping his stats up and will be coming to be with me and little miss. I will be poumping in between feedings so I get good supply.
